Paige Bueckers is the only player in NCAA this century, man or woman, to record over 2,000 points, 500 rebounds, and 500 assists while also shooting over 50% from the field, 40% from three-point range, and 80% from the free-throw line.

Paige Bueckers made history by becoming the first freshman woman to earn Associated Press Player of the Year honors.

Scored 1,000th career point in 55th career game, tying Maya Moore as the fastest Connecticut player to reach the milestone

I have big doubts that would have been the case. Maybe it happens and I just haven't seen it because I admit I haven't watched Bueckers play a whole lot ...

But in the times I watched her play, even in her NPOY season, she never made my jaw drop or made me shake my head and say out loud, "DAYUM, GIRL!" like Clark did many, many times. I have never had that type of physical reaction to anything PB has ever done. Ever. And I watched no more of Clark's games than Bueckers'. It's just that Clark was uniquely bold and brazen and confident in a way that always stunned me. And so many times she played her best in the biggest games, which also blew minds across thecsports-watching world. That has, so far, not often been the case for PB.

So, no, IMO, even if PB had remained healthy her entire career she would not have stunned me (and likely most others) in the same ways Clark did.
